[QUOTE="turne032, post: 221861, member: 1355"] 40 hp make sure it has a short shaft of 15". They will work on 22" transom. the 2 cylinder Johnson/Evinrude (most bang for buck) 40 hp yamaha some of the newer 40 hp mercurys have a 15in midsection on them that create pretty good power. Make sure that it is looper motor not a crossflow motor. (big difference) any of these would be good motors. I personally am not a fan of the newer 4 strokes. They are slow and doggy and they cost a small fortune! [/QUOTE]
